Can I be my very own party wall surface land surveyor?
No, you can not work as your own event wall surface property surveyor in the event of a conflict with your neighbour. Under the Party Wall Act, a surveyor has to be assigned. The owners can not act as their very own land surveyor. Surveyors appointed under the Act has to act impartially and follow the legal procedure.

We enjoy to have a no commitment chat to review your certain demands. A Celebration Wall Honor is valid for a duration of twelve month from the date of its solution. This would suggest that the building owner should start the recommended jobs within twelve month of the day of the Party Wall Award.
